Why this role matters:
Our work for children depends on the strength of our supporter community and you will help nurture that community. As our Supporter Care Coordinator, you will be the welcoming, reassuring, and knowledgeable presence that supporters rely on for help, guidance, and connection.
You will:
Champion Exceptional Supporter Care: Respond to calls, emails, and enquiries with warmth, accuracy, and professionalism.
Be the Voice of Our Brand: Provide prompt, empathetic communication that reflects our values and inspires supporter confidence.
Solve Problems Creatively: Handle everyday challenges, escalations, and complex enquiries with calmness, clarity, and compassion.
Support Our Fundraising Ambitions: Help drive supporter retention, stewardship, and engagement activities that enable long‑term impact for children.
Keep Our Systems Running Smoothly: Process requests, update records, and maintain data accuracy across CRM systems.
Bring Campaigns to Life: Assist with fundraising events, donor stewardship activities, and administrative support across the Fundraising team.
Champion Child Safeguarding: Model and uphold the highest standards of behaviour, ensuring all children are safe and protected.

What you bring:
To thrive in this role, you’ll bring:
Warm, friendly interpersonal skills and a genuine love of helping people.
Strong attention to detail and accuracy.
Experience using CRM or donor database systems.
Confidence with Microsoft Outlook, Word, and Excel.
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
Strong time-management skills and the ability to multitask effectively.
A proactive, self‑motivated, can-do attitude.
A commitment to Save the Children’s mission, values, and safeguarding standards.
Desirable Skills:
Experience in customer service or administrative roles.
An interest in the humanitarian or international development sector.
Familiarity with donor privacy and confidentiality practices.
Experience in a charitable or marketing/communications role.
